Regarding bone remodelling, all are true except:

A
Osteoclastic activity at the compression site
B
Osteoclastic activity at the tension site
C
Osteoclastic activity and osteoblastic activity are both needed for bone remodelling in cortical and cancellous bones
D
Osteoblasts transforms into osteocytes
High-Yield Explanation
(a) Osteoclastic activity at the compression siteThus bone remodelling has both osteoclastic and osteoblastic activity at compression or tension side but the forces on bone decide where remodelling takes place compressile forces compression site and tensile forces tension site and in bone modelling there is osteoclastic activity at tension site and osteoblastic activity at compression site. Thus the best answer here will be (a) but this is with respect to modelling not remodelling.
